All about the name SAIRA

Meaning, origin, history.

The name Saira is of Arabic origin and its meaning is "small" or "noble". It is often associated with the Arabic word 'saa', which means morning, suggesting that the name could also mean someone who brings a new dawn or fresh start.

The history of the name Saira is not well-documented, but it is believed to have originated in the Middle East and was likely used by Muslim communities. It may have been popularized by famous figures such as Saida Ghausi, a Pakistani poetess and novelist who wrote under the pseudonym Saira Shahroki.

Today, Saira is a popular name around the world, particularly in Muslim communities. It has also gained popularity in other cultures, thanks to its unique sound and meaning.
